An image that would most describe my preferred feature at the moment.



For a few songs, it can be hard to tell if a section is a regular pitched line or a "talkie" non-pitched lines. (most notably on smaller TVs). This would easily clear up confusion, and it would still be very usable.

One thing that would me tremendously: Pick ONE scrolling speed for all the vocal charts. Some songs have just unjustified FAST scrolling speed. You can't read the lyrics, can't see wether you are on pitch or not, etc. And it makes the Hyperspeed option for vocals just silly because you have to adjust for every song anyway.

What if the comet turned a different color when you were low, high or on pitch? I think that would be helpful.

e.g. If your too low it would turn red, to high it would be blue, and on pitch would be yellow. The colors I picked were arbitrary, bit as a side note, when all primary colors are used they all compliment each other where as less pure hues tend to neutralize each other.
